One of the biggest challenges customers face is identifying the appropriate type of cable laying equipment for their projects. With various options like cable drum trailers, pullers, and trenchers available, it can be overwhelming.

Another common challenge is budgeting for industrial cable laying equipment. Many customers underestimate the costs or overlook essential features that could prevent future expenses. These mistakes can lead to purchasing equipment that's either too cheap, leading to poor performance, or too expensive, exceeding the budget.
A survey conducted among 150 contractors revealed that 60% had faced unexpected costs after buying cable laying equipment. Often, these costs stemmed from underestimating maintenance, durability, or operational efficiency.

When investing in industrial cable laying equipment, performance and reliability should be high on your checklist. You want equipment that meets industry standards, performs efficiently, and can withstand your working conditions.
Review customer testimonials and case studies before making a decision. For example, the North American Electric Company shared how their new cable puller increased productivity by 40%. Yes, it involved a higher upfront cost, but the productivity boost provided significant savings in labor and operational downtime.
The vendor you select can also impact your experience. A reputable vendor can offer not only high-quality equipment but also after-sale support, training, and maintenance services critical for your operations.
